Amaravati: Andhra Pradesh Chief Minister was on Thursday slightly indisposed after he took part in a foundation stone laying ceremony for Mediciti Hospital building at Dondapadu village in Thalluru mandal here in the capital city.

Soon after laying foundation stone for the building, the Chief Minister spoke at a public meeting for about 20 minutes and abruptly stopped the speech in the middle and sat in his chair.

The CMO officials, who were present at the venue, alerted the medical staff to attend on the CM. Minister Prathipati Pullarao and TDP leaders are reviewing the health condition of the CM.

Earlier during the speech, the Chief Minister said that the state government would transform the capital city into a hub for medical care. The Gulf countries are showing interest in investing in Amaravati on a large scale, he said. The state government also sought the Aviation Ministry to ply Emirates flights from Amaravati to Dubai, Naidu said.
